Below are the instructions for moving 4.2 Solatech software to a new Roaming Workstation. This process is broken up into four steps: Backup your current company database, install Solatech on the new computer, perform a company sync and restore your company database. If using a new computer, prior to starting, you will need to make sure all Windows updates are installed.

Step 1: Backup Your Current Database

From within Solatech, go to File>Other Company Functions
Select "Backup"
Select the third option, to backup the active company database, product files, reports and all other data files.
Click the "Save As" button to select a location to save the backup file, and enter a name.
Click "Save"
Click "Start". You will receive notification when the backup is completed.
Copy the backup file you just created to a flash drive or other external drive. You will need it in step 4.

Step 2: Install Solatech on the new computer

Download and install the software here: https://support.solatech.com/download/solatech-window-covering-software-4-2-2/
When installation of the software is complete, navigate to www.solatech.com/downloads/SDC42b.exe Download and install this update.
When installation is complete, download and install Microsoft SQL Server.
To do this, follow the instructions in the following knowledge base article (please complete this step before moving on to step 2d.)
https://solatechinc935.zohodesk.com/portal/en/kb/articles/manually-installing-the-2008-sql-server

Install the SQL Server Native Clients from these files:
https://www.solatech.com/downloads/sql/sqlncli_2008_x64.msi
https://www.solatech.com/downloads/sql/sqlncli_2005_x64.msi
During the installation of Solatech Window Covering Software, you will need to enter your CD Key.
When the installation is complete, open Solatech
Before you create your new company, go to File>File Manager
Click each of the links in the lower left hand corner or File Manager;
"Share the Root Data Folder" and "Set Security for Required Folders".
Go to File>New Company, and enter the name of your company. This can be any name of your choice.
Then click the Advanced button and make sure the connection properties are filled in correctly. They should be [Name of Computer]\[Name of SQL Server]
It should be set to SQL server authentication
Enter the username "sa" and the password you created when installing the SQL server.
Click ok to open the company.
Once the company is open you will also need to activate via the internet when prompted.
You will now need to map a drive to the main computer. To do this open your file explorer and click on Network.
If you don’t see anything you will be asked to share, say yes.
If you still don’t see the main computer name show up, then go to the address bar in File manager and type \\[name of main computer]
Once you see the main computer name, right click on "This PC" and choose Map Network Drive.
Choose the Main computer.
You may be asked for username and password. Just put in the username and password used to log in to the main computer.
Once it is mapped, proceed to step 3.


Step 3: Perform a company sync


Open the company in your software.
When the company opens, you will be prompted for a sync location.
Find your mapped main computer and select it.
Then go to C:>
You will select the Main Company from within that folder.
When the sync has completed and the company opens, proceed to step 4.
The complete setup guide for Solatech is located here: https://support.solatech.com/download/swcs-4-2-setup-guide/ if you need it for reference. Depending on your Network Type, there are different sharing and security protocols which may need to be setup in order for the Roaming Workstation and Main System to synchronize properly.



Step 4: Restore Solatech on the new computer

a. Move the backup file you created in Step 1 into an easily accessible location on the new computer

b. Go to File>Other Company Functions>Restore

c. Select the backup file from its saved location.

d. Place a check mark beside each of the items in the "What do you want to restore" list

c. Click Start

d. You will receive notification when the restore is complete.
